Where each one falls short

Documented limitations, not opinions. Every one is a constraint you would hit in normal use.

Amazon Aurora

  • Aurora requires AWS ecosystem knowledge and integration with other AWS services
  • Pricing can become expensive with high-traffic applications using many read replicas
  • Limited support for non-relational data types compared to NoSQL alternatives

Databricks

  • Cloud compute is billed separately by the cloud provider on top of Databricks DBU charges
  • The free trial lasts 14 days
  • Discounts require a Committed Use Contract, with larger commitments needed for larger discounts
  • Azure Databricks pricing is set by Microsoft rather than by Databricks
  • Security and compliance capabilities are sold as separate platform add ons rather than included in the base rate

Answered from the vendors’ own pages

Amazon Aurora: Is Amazon Aurora compatible with MySQL and PostgreSQL?

Yes, Amazon Aurora offers MySQL and PostgreSQL compatibility with full compatibility to their open-source counterparts, allowing you to migrate existing databases with standard tools.

Databricks: How is Databricks priced?

Databricks bills pay as you go with no up front cost, charging per second for the products used. Consumption is measured in Databricks Units, a normalised unit of processing power on the platform.

Amazon Aurora: What uptime SLA does Amazon Aurora provide?

Aurora is designed for up to 99.99% single-region uptime and 99.999% multi-region uptime with automatic failover.

Databricks: Does Databricks publish a per DBU price?

Not on its main pricing page. Rates vary by product and instance type, and Databricks directs buyers to individual product pricing pages and a calculator rather than listing a single figure.

Amazon Aurora: How much does Amazon Aurora cost?

Aurora uses serverless, usage-based pricing where you pay only for consumed capacity. Typical pricing ranges from $50-70 per month for minimal setups to $400-600 per month for small production clusters.

Databricks: Does the Databricks price include cloud costs?

No. Databricks states that if you configure it to work with your own cloud account, your cloud provider still charges you separately for the underlying resources.

Amazon Aurora: How many read replicas does Aurora support?

Aurora supports up to 15 low-latency read replicas for distributing read traffic across your application.
